FAQ: How does Pixelward handle EXIF scrubbing, and what if the scrubber's admin account locks out?

All uploads to the Fernlight gallery pass through Pixelward, which strips GPS coordinates, serial numbers, and timestamps before storage. Originals are quarantined for 14 days, then purged. If the scrubber's admin console locks after repeated failed logins — common during onboarding — new team members should not file a reset ticket. Instead, unlock it directly using the recovery passphrase below.

vault phrase of kawep-bajog = novath-normir-istwyn-druok-zorok-eliok-novmir-quenvan-gilys

MEMO — Blueprint Run, Permit Set

Hey team — the stamped blueprints for the Larchview extension permit are boxed and sitting by the shift lead's desk. City planning needs them before Friday, so don't let them drift to the back shelf. Handle the tube carefully; the stamps smudge. Shift lead, the confidential courier hand-over instruction is right below this memo.

dispatch memo: the sorius tamius courier leaves the praeth ledger at gate 4873 under passcode 928014

Subject: DR drill — Vantor tax-rate cache, review requested

We are running a disaster-recovery drill for the Vantor tax-rate lookup cache on Monday. Please observe the restore path and note any control gaps. The encrypted cache snapshot will be rebuilt from cold storage; decryption requires the recovery passphrase listed below.

vault phrase of kajef-tafog = wenox-briix

### Step 4: Re-point Dedupe Windows

Okay, this is the fiddly one. The old Quellbox deduplicator keyed alerts on hostname only, so the new Murmur service needs its grouping keys set before you flip traffic — otherwise you'll get a paging storm the first night. Drain the old queue first, then restart Murmur with the updated bundle. Don't copy the legacy file; half its keys are ignored now. Apply the following settings to the prod instance.

config for tagaf-bawif:
[norok]
host = norok.ordinworks.local
user = norok_svc
database = norok_prod